Output d578f18c964f17ea57b885a970d88cefc76a8075e6417478aa05dc9c55e55bb6:2

value
18696920
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e42265c1cc13c2030de91177469a096f9368b0fa OP_EQUAL
address
3NVHCG4WQwVFLNVR4qHR5osLi6yWMnaFah
transaction
d578f18c964f17ea57b885a970d88cefc76a8075e6417478aa05dc9c55e55bb6
spent
true